** The Jeep repair and modification market in Sierra Vista is robust, driven by the city's proximity to vast off-road trails like those in the Coronado National Forest and a significant population of active-duty military personnel with interests in outdoor recreation. The market is characterized by moderate competition with a clear distinction between general repair specialists and dedicated off-road modification shops. * **Average Quality:** The quality is generally high, with several long-standing businesses that have built strong reputations over decades. Shops like Sierra Vista Automotive and Cochise Auto provide reliable, dealership-level mechanical work without the dealership cost. * **Competition Level:** There is healthy competition. General auto shops compete on reputation and broad mechanical expertise, while specialty shops like Desert Rat dominate the modification niche. There are no major franchise off-road shops, allowing local businesses to thrive. * **Typical Pricing:** Pricing is competitive with regional averages. General mechanical labor rates are typically $120-$150/hour. Specialized off-road modification work, such as full suspension lifts, commands a premium due to the required expertise and custom fitting, often starting at $1,000+ for labor alone on complex installations. The presence of a well-informed military community helps keep pricing fair and transparent.
